RESPONSIBILITIES
Work Method
- Documentation Development Design, draft, and maintain:
-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s)
- Job Aids
- Performance Support Notebooks
- Manual updates (e.g., Rubber Glove, Grounding, Rigging, Transmission Manuals)
- Ensure documentation is: Field-ready, practical, and usable by craft personnel, Aligned with current standards, policies, and safety requirements Structured per approved WMI governance and SOP procedures
SME Engagement & Working Sessions
- Schedule and facilitate working sessions with SMEs, reviewers, and advisors
- Elicit technical input, operational insights, and field practices
- Capture consensus decisions and translate them into clear documentation
- Research, Analysis & Technical Accuracy
- Research and consolidate policies, materials, presentations, vendor information, and SME input
- Validate accuracy and completeness of deliverables prior to approval
Collaboration & Project Support
- Partner with WMI Advisors, Project Leads, stakeholders, and SMEs
- Provide status updates and support project timelines
- Follow governance, review, and approval workflows defined in WMI procedures
- Field Engagement & Media Support
- Perform on-site visits and job walks as needed
- Conduct basic image editing to support documentation
- Work with media vendors to write scripts and guide development
Maintenance & Continuous Improvement
- Maintain existing documentation in response to:
- Standards changes
- Corrective actions
- Safety workstreams
- New tools, equipment, or processes
QUALIFICATIONS:
- Proven experience producing technical or procedural documentation
- Ability to translate complex technical input into plain, field-usable language
- Strong facilitation skills for SME working sessions
- Strong organizational, writing, and version-control discipline
- Comfort collaborating across organizational units
- Experience with Microsoft Word, Excel, PowerPoint, photo editing software, SharePoint, OneDrive, Acrobat, Outlook, Teams, and Copilot
DESIRED QUALIFICATIONS
- Experience in utilities, energy, construction, manufacturing, or industrial environments (strongly preferred)
